Dolly Parton understands the profound impact of cherishing those we have lost in our lives.

In the wake of her husband Carl Thomas Dean‘s passing, the legendary singer shared heartfelt guidance with friends Kelly Clarkson and Reba McEntire, as they grieve the loss of Brandon Blackstock, who was both Kelly’s former husband and Reba’s stepson.

“It’s essential to be thankful for the moments you’ve shared with someone,” Dolly expressed during her interview with Entertainment Tonight, which aired on August 12. “Focus on remembering the most beautiful times spent together. Take the energy they imparted to you and allow it to become a part of who you are moving forward.”

In her simple yet powerful words, she advised, “Honor their memory.”

Brandon, who was a devoted father to River Rose Blackstock, 11, and Remington “Remy” Alexander Blackstock, 9, with Kelly, sadly passed away at the age of 48 due to natural causes linked to melanoma on August 7. His passing occurred while he was “surrounded by his family,” as confirmed by Silver Bow County Coroner Dan Hollis in a statement to E! News.

In the aftermath of his death, many of Brandon’s friends and family members paid touching tributes to the esteemed music producer, including his son Seth Blackstock, whom Brandon had with his former wife Melissa Ashworth, along with his daughter Savannah Blackstock.
